What Makes Like A Love Story A Unique Historical Queer Romance?

The depiction of AIDS-era queer youth feels unusually authentic and poignant for YA. How does the novel blend that specific historical anguish with a coming-of-age romance?

The setting during the height of the AIDS epidemic, but focusing on teenagers who are on the cusp of that world, is a brilliant choice. They're old enough to understand the danger and the politics, but young enough that their primary concerns are still school, crushes, and dreams. This creates incredible tension. They're trying to have a normal teenage romance while literally attending funerals and protests. The historical detail isn't just background; it actively shapes every decision, every kiss, every moment of hesitation. You can't separate the love story from the history, and that’s what makes it so powerful and distinct. It shows how political realities invade the most personal spaces of life.

Most historical YA queer stories I've read are set during WWII or earlier, so a setting in the peak of the AIDS crisis felt immediately bolder and more visceral. The unique angle isn't just the romance between Art and Reza—it's how their love story is framed and challenged by the political reality around them. Reza's internalized homophobia, born from fear of the disease, creates a conflict that's deeply rooted in that specific historical moment. Meanwhile, Judy, their best friend and a budding fashion designer, represents the fierce allyship and creativity that flourished alongside the grief. The book makes you understand the fear without letting it drown out the passion; the dance at the AIDS activist meeting is one of the most life-affirming scenes I've ever read. It's history told with intimacy, not just dates and events.

What makes a werewolf love story unique in paranormal romance?

3 Jawaban2026-07-27 03:05:18
Look, I think it’s the raw, unapologetic animal side of it. A vampire romance is often about control, cold beauty, and immortality. A werewolf story? It’s about losing control. The whole mating bond thing isn’t just a mystical contract; it’s this visceral, biological drive that characters fight against and then surrender to. That push-pull between human logic and primal instinct creates a tension you don’t get elsewhere. Also, the pack dynamics add a whole soap-opera layer of politics, loyalty, and hierarchy. It’s never just about two people. The love story has to navigate where the mate fits into the existing social structure, which can lead to fantastic drama about belonging and power. A fae king might have a court, but a werewolf Alpha has a family that lives and breathes together, with all the messy, protective, sometimes suffocating intimacy that entails. Honestly, that potential for chaos—the full moon, the accidental shift, the threat of exposure—keeps the stakes immediate and physical in a way I find super engaging.

What makes novel forbidden love a unique romance story?

1 Jawaban2025-05-06 04:10:14
Forbidden love stories have this magnetic pull because they’re not just about romance—they’re about rebellion, risk, and the raw edges of human emotion. What makes them unique is the tension. It’s not just about two people falling for each other; it’s about the world around them saying they shouldn’t. That external pressure forces the characters to confront their own desires, fears, and values in ways that ordinary romances don’t. It’s like watching someone walk a tightrope; you’re constantly on edge, wondering if they’ll fall or make it to the other side. Take 'Romeo and Juliet,' for example. It’s not just a love story; it’s a story about two people defying their families, their society, and even their own sense of self-preservation. The stakes are sky-high, and that’s what makes it unforgettable. Forbidden love stories often explore themes of sacrifice and identity. The characters have to ask themselves: How much am I willing to give up for this person? Am I willing to risk everything—my family, my reputation, my safety—just to be with them? Those questions add layers of complexity that you don’t get in a typical romance. Another thing that sets forbidden love apart is the emotional intensity. Because the relationship is so fraught with obstacles, every moment together feels stolen, precious, and charged with meaning. A simple glance or touch can carry the weight of an entire unspoken world. It’s not just about the physical attraction or the emotional connection; it’s about the sheer audacity of loving someone you’re not supposed to. That audacity makes the characters feel more alive, more real, and more relatable. Forbidden love stories also often delve into societal norms and expectations, which makes them feel relevant even in different time periods or cultures. They challenge the status quo and force readers to question why certain relationships are deemed unacceptable. Is it because of class, race, religion, or something else? These stories don’t just entertain; they provoke thought and spark conversations about love, freedom, and the boundaries we place on ourselves and others. What I find most compelling about forbidden love is its ability to show the transformative power of love. It’s not just about the characters changing each other; it’s about them changing the world around them, even if only in small ways. Whether it’s breaking down prejudices, challenging traditions, or simply finding the courage to be true to themselves, forbidden love stories remind us that love can be a force of revolution. And that’s what makes them so uniquely powerful and unforgettable.
